Overview of Gene Research
Embigin (EMB) is a transmembrane glycoprotein. In glioblastoma multiforme (GBM), its high expression is associated with poor prognosis. EMB promotes GBM progression by upregulating epithelial-mesenchymal transition (EMT) and glycolysis, and maintaining glutathione (GSH) redox balance via inducing monocarboxylate transporter 4 (MCT4) and glutathione peroxidase 3 (GPX3) expression [1].
In maize, EMB-7L is essential for embryogenesis and plant development. It encodes a chloroplast-localized P-type pentatricopeptide repeat (PPR) protein. Mutations in EMB-7L lead to severe chloroplast deficiency, affecting chloroplast protein-encoding gene transcription, pre-mRNA intron splicing, chloroplast structure and activity [2].
In conclusion, EMB plays diverse and crucial roles in different organisms. In GBM, it serves as an independent prognostic biomarker and a potential therapeutic target. In maize, it is vital for embryogenesis and plant development through its influence on chloroplast-related processes. These findings from different research models contribute to our understanding of biological functions and disease mechanisms related to EMB.
